About Pfarmers
Formed after meeting on tours and at music festival appearances, Pfarmers was conceived as an experimental side project for singer/multi-instrumentalist Danny Seim of the post-rock band Menomena; Bryan Devendorf, drummer for international-charting indie rockers the National; and trombonist Dave Nelson, who had performed with Sufjan Stevens, Beirut, David Byrne & St. Vincent, and more. Titled for a dream Seim had about being reincarnated as a plant, the trio released its debut album, Gunnera, on Jurassic Pop in the spring of 2015. ~ Marcy Donelson
